Oklahoma vs. Texas Prediction

Will the Texas Longhorns take down the Oklahoma Sooners on Saturday evening in Big 12 play? The conference foes will tip-off at 6:15 p.m. ET.

Who Oddsmakers Like: Texas. According to oddsmakers from online sports book YouWager, the Longhorns are 3-point home favorites to beat the Sooners, who opened as 3-point road underdogs. The total, meanwhile, sits at 151.5 and that’s where the number opened.

Who Public Bettors Like: Texas. As of Saturday morning, 62% of the betting tickets wagered at online sportsbooks are on the Longhorns. Meanwhile, 72% of the money wagered at online sportsbooks is also on Texas to cover the spread.

Who We Like: Texas. The Sooners have been a bad bet of late. They’re just 1-5 against the spread in their last six games overall, are winless at 0-4 against the number in their last four road games, and are winless at the betting window in their last four games coming off a win. Oklahoma is just 1-5 against the spread in their last six games versus an opponent with a winning record as well.

The Longhorns, meanwhile, are 4-0 against the spread in their last four home games, are 6-1 against the spread in their last seven games overall, and are 5-1 at the betting window in their last six conference games. They have covered in six of their last seven games versus a team with a winning record.

SATURDAY COLLEGE BASKETBALL PREDICTION: TEXAS LONGHORNS -3
